Railing replacement services involve removing old, damaged, or outdated railings and installing new ones to improve both the safety and appearance of a property. This process typically includes assessing the existing structure, selecting appropriate materials, and carefully installing the new railing system to ensure durability and stability. Whether the existing railings have become loose, corroded, or visually unappealing, professional contractors can handle the entire replacement process efficiently, providing homeowners with a secure and attractive solution.
This service helps address common problems such as rust, rot, or deterioration that can compromise safety, especially on decks, staircases, balconies, or porches. Damaged railings can pose safety hazards by failing to provide adequate support or by becoming sharp or unstable. Replacing worn or broken railings not only enhances safety but also boosts curb appeal, making outdoor spaces more inviting and visually consistent with the rest of the property.

The overview below groups typical Railing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- minor railing replacements or repairs typically cost between $250 and $600. Many routine projects fall within this range, especially for simple materials and straightforward installations.
Standard Replacement - replacing existing railings with standard materials like wood or aluminum usually ranges from $1,000 to $3,000. Most projects of this size stay within this band, depending on size and complexity.
Custom or Premium Materials - installing custom designs or high-end materials such as wrought iron or glass can range from $3,500 to $7,000. Larger, more detailed projects tend to push into this higher tier, though fewer projects reach these costs.
Full Railing System Overhaul - complete replacement of multiple areas or extensive custom work can exceed $7,000 and reach $10,000+ in some cases. These larger projects are less common but are handled by local contractors for complex or large-scale jobs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ing local contractors for railing replacement,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of handling railing replacements comparable in scope and style. Asking about past work can provide insight into their familiarity with different materials, designs, and installation techniques, helping to ensure the contractor has the practical knowledge needed for the specific project.
Clear, written expectations are essential for a smooth process. Homeowners should seek out service providers who can offer detailed estimates and scope of work that outline the materials, timeline, and responsibilities involved. Having these expectations documented helps prevent misunderstandings and provides a reference point throughout the project, contributing to a more transparent and organized experience.
Reputable references and effective communication are also key factors when choosing local contractors. Homeowners are encouraged to request references from previous clients who had similar work done and to verify the quality of the service provider’s craftsmanship and professionalism. Good communication-prompt responses, clarity, and willingness to address questions-fosters a positive working relationship and can make the process of railing replacement more straightforward and less stressful.
